Chelsea started their Premier League match against Brighton & Hove Albion with confidence but failed to capitalize, ultimately conceding in the 27th minute to Kaoru Mitoma.

 

The Japanese winger expertly controlled a long pass from Bart Verbruggen before calmly finishing past Filip Jorgensen.

 

It was a night to forget for Chelsea, as they suffered a disappointing 3-0 defeat and delivered a lackluster performance overall. Following the loss, Enzo Maresca revealed his next steps after Mitoma’s dominant display.

 

Enzo Maresca Insists on Analyzing Kaoru Mitoma’s Goal

 

Brighton fans will undoubtedly be replaying Mitoma’s brilliant goal, but Chelsea players might have to watch it just as much.

 

Maresca emphasized the need for his squad to study the strike in order to prevent similar mistakes in the future.

 

“Until Mitoma’s goal, we were in control,” the 44-year-old told Chelsea’s official website. “After that, we lost something. We need to review it and figure out how to improve.”

 

Chelsea Previously Considered Signing Kaoru Mitoma

 

Had things played out differently last summer, Mitoma could have been wearing Chelsea blue instead of Brighton’s colors.

 

Reports from July suggested that Chelsea internally discussed signing Mitoma, though no move materialized. Instead, they opted for Jadon Sancho as their left-wing addition.

 

However, some Chelsea supporters are now questioning that decision, as Sancho has struggled, failing to score in his last 10 Premier League matches and facing criticism for his recent performances.
